AI语音模型评估:如何衡量语音识别效果

在人工智能的飞速发展下,语音识别技术作为其重要分支,逐渐走进我们的生活。然而,如何评估语音识别的效果,成为了业界关注的焦点。本文将围绕AI语音模型评估,探讨如何衡量语音识别效果,并通过一个真实案例来展示评估方法的应用。

一、AI语音模型评估的重要性

随着语音识别技术的不断进步,越来越多的应用场景涌现出来,如智能家居、智能客服、语音助手等。然而,在实际应用中,我们常常会遇到以下问题:

  1. 语音识别准确率低,导致用户体验不佳;
  2. 模型在不同场景、不同语音环境下表现不一;
  3. 模型难以持续优化,导致性能逐渐退化。

为了解决这些问题,对AI语音模型进行评估变得尤为重要。通过评估,我们可以了解模型的优缺点,有针对性地进行优化,提高语音识别效果。

二、如何衡量语音识别效果

  1. 准确率(Accuracy)

准确率是衡量语音识别效果最直接、最常用的指标。它表示模型正确识别出目标语音的比率。计算公式如下:

准确率 = (正确识别的语音数 / 总语音数)× 100%

准确率越高,说明模型的语音识别效果越好。


  1. 召回率(Recall)

召回率是指模型正确识别出的语音数占实际存在的语音数的比率。计算公式如下:

召回率 = (正确识别的语音数 / 实际存在的语音数)× 100%

召回率越高,说明模型能够较好地识别出所有目标语音。


  1. 精确率(Precision)

精确率是指模型正确识别出的语音数占识别出的语音总数的比率。计算公式如下:

精确率 = (正确识别的语音数 / 识别出的语音总数)× 100%

精确率越高,说明模型识别的语音越准确。


  1. F1值(F1 Score)

F1值是精确率和召回率的调和平均数,综合考虑了模型的精确率和召回率。计算公式如下:

F1值 = 2 × (精确率 × 召回率) / (精确率 + 召回率)

F1值越高,说明模型的语音识别效果越好。


  1. 语音识别速度(Speed)

语音识别速度是指模型处理语音数据的时间。对于实时语音识别应用,速度是一个重要的评估指标。

三、真实案例:AI语音模型评估方法的应用

以下是一个关于AI语音模型评估的真实案例。

场景:某智能语音助手在处理用户查询时,由于语音识别效果不佳,导致用户无法获得满意的答案。

评估方法:

  1. 收集数据:收集智能语音助手在实际应用中的语音识别数据,包括正确识别的语音和错误识别的语音。

  2. 准备测试集:将收集到的数据分为训练集和测试集,用于模型训练和评估。

  3. 训练模型:使用训练集对语音识别模型进行训练,调整模型参数。

  4. 评估模型:使用测试集对训练好的模型进行评估,计算准确率、召回率、精确率和F1值等指标。

  5. 分析结果:根据评估结果,分析模型的优缺点,有针对性地进行优化。

经过评估,发现该智能语音助手的语音识别准确率为70%,召回率为60%,精确率为65%,F1值为65%。针对这些指标,我们进行了以下优化:

  1. 提高训练集质量:收集更多具有代表性的语音数据,提高模型对各种语音的识别能力;
  2. 优化模型参数:调整模型参数,提高模型的精确率和召回率;
  3. 优化语音预处理:改进语音预处理算法,提高模型对噪声和背景音的鲁棒性。

经过优化,智能语音助手的语音识别效果得到了显著提升,准确率达到了85%,召回率达到了75%,精确率达到了80%,F1值达到了80%。用户满意度也随之提高。

总结:

AI语音模型评估对于提高语音识别效果具有重要意义。通过准确率、召回率、精确率、F1值等指标,我们可以全面评估语音识别效果。在实际应用中,针对评估结果进行优化,有助于提升用户体验。

猜你喜欢:deepseek语音